A leading apprenticeship provider in the UK is offering a Higher Apprenticeship in Operations Management based in Rochester. This role provides a unique opportunity to gain hands-on experience while earning a university-level qualification.
As an apprentice, you will support various site operations, learn about manufacturing processes, and promote health and safety practices. You will also attend the University of Derby to complete your academic studies as part of the program.

✨Practice Your STAR Technique
When answering competency-based questions, use the STAR technique (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ses. Prepare a few examples from your past experiences that highlight your problem-solving skills and teamwork, as these are essential in operations management.
